Crispy Pecan-Crusted Chicken with Lemony Carrots and Garlic Thyme Butter

Side Dish10 min1308 cal / serving

This crispy pecan-crusted chicken is the ultimate comfort meal. Tender chicken cutlets are brushed with tangy honey Dijon dressing, then topped with a crunchy mixture of crushed pecans, panko and fresh thyme. Baked to golden perfection, the topping turns toasty and crisp while the chicken stays juicy.

On the side, we’re serving up lemony roasted carrots, flaky buttermilk biscuits and a rich garlic thyme compound butter. It’s a complete dinner that feels special but is simple enough for a weeknight. Every bite is packed with flavor and texture!

Ingredients

Carrots12 ounce CarrotsView ingredient guide
Lemon1 unit LemonView ingredient guide
Thyme0.25 ounce ThymeView ingredient guide
Pecans0.5 ounce PecansView ingredient guide
Chicken Cutlets10 ounce Chicken CutletsView ingredient guide
Panko Breadcrumbs0.25 cup Panko BreadcrumbsView ingredient guide
Garlic Powder1 teaspoon Garlic PowderView ingredient guide
Buttermilk Biscuits6 ounce Buttermilk BiscuitsView ingredient guide
SaltSaltView ingredient guide
PepperPepperView ingredient guide
Olive Oil1 teaspoon Olive OilView ingredient guide
Vegetable Oil1 teaspoon Vegetable OilView ingredient guide
Butter4 tablespoon ButterView ingredient guide

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 425°F with racks in top and middle positions. Wash and dry all produce. Trim, peel and cut carrots on a diagonal into ½-inch-thick pieces; halve any large pieces. Zest and quarter lemon. Strip thyme leaves from stems and mince until you have 1½ tsp (3 tsp for 4 servings).
  2. Finely chop pecans or crush them in a bag with a heavy pan or rolling pin. Place 2 TBSP butter (3 TBSP for 4 servings) in a medium microwave-safe bowl. Microwave until melted, about 45 seconds. Stir in pecans, panko and 1 tsp chopped thyme (2 tsp for 4). Season with salt and pepper.
  3. Pat chicken dry with paper towels. Season all over with ¾ tsp garlic powder (1½ tsp for 4), salt and pepper. Place chicken on one side of a baking sheet. Spread each piece with 1 tsp Honey Dijon Dressing (save the rest for serving). Mound with panko mixture, pressing firmly to adhere (no need to coat the undersides).
  4. Toss carrots on the opposite side of the sheet with a drizzle of olive oil, salt and pepper. (For 4 servings, add carrots to a second sheet; roast chicken on top rack and carrots on middle rack.) Roast on top rack for 12 minutes (you’ll start the biscuits then).
  5. Meanwhile, remove biscuits from package and separate. Place at least 2 inches apart on a second lightly oiled baking sheet. (For 4 servings, carefully add biscuits to the sheet with chicken.) After chicken has roasted 12 minutes, add biscuits to the middle rack. Bake until biscuits and chicken are golden brown and cooked through and carrots are tender, 8-11 minutes. Tip: If chicken is done before carrots, remove from sheet and continue roasting carrots.
  6. Meanwhile, place 2 TBSP butter (3 TBSP for 4 servings) in a small microwave-safe bowl. Microwave until just softened, 10-15 seconds. Stir in remaining garlic powder and chopped thyme; season with salt and pepper.
  7. Carefully toss roasted carrots with lemon zest and a squeeze of lemon juice. Divide carrots, chicken, biscuits and garlic thyme butter between plates. Drizzle chicken with remaining Honey Dijon Dressing. Serve with any remaining lemon wedges on the side.

Recipe Tips

For extra crunch, press the pecan-panko mixture firmly onto the chicken.

If your biscuits brown too quickly, tent them with foil.

Use a vegetable peeler for easy carrot peeling.

FAQ

Can I use chicken breasts instead of cutlets?

Yes, you can use boneless skinless chicken breasts. Slice them in half horizontally to create thinner cutlets or pound them to an even thickness for even cooking.

Can I make this recipe nut-free?

You can omit the pecans or substitute with crushed pretzels or additional panko for a nut-free version. Keep in mind the texture and flavor will change.

How do I store leftovers?

Store leftover chicken, carrots and biscuits separately in airtight containers in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at in the oven or microwave.
